I have a patch of Phacelia which has overwintered. Most of it is about 18 " high but it hasn't flowered yet. If I cut it down now, how long will it take to rot down, and what's the best veg to plant after it?

Good thing is that you can plant what ever you want afterwards
If you chop it bit smaller before turning the soil over and the greenery in..it should be ready in 2-3 weeks.
I have planted sweetcorn and many other crops within few days without any ill effects...just waited the soil to settle a little.
